A newer study by the Pew Research Center’s Forum on Religion & Public Life, called "Faith on the Move," looks at the religious connections of people who move from one country to another. It checks out the patterns of belief among international migrants. This showed that while there's a lot of common ground in belief among Muslims all over the world on some important ideas of their faith, there are also pretty big differences in how they understand things and how deeply they hold certain views. There's also a pattern that shows up in nearly all traditions: many people agree that there is more than one true way to understand the teachings of their faith. This is a common idea, actually. The exceptions, however, are Mormons and Jehovah’s Witnesses, with about 54% of them holding a different view.
